What causes body odor after pregnancy?

Body odor, also known as bromhidrosis, is caused by the sweat secreted by the apocrine glands in the patient's armpits. The sweat is decomposed by bacteria on the skin surface, mainly staphylococci, to produce unsaturated fatty acids that emit a foul odor. After a woman becomes pregnant, her sweat glands will secrete more frequently due to the hormone levels in her body, so she may develop body odor. Body odor after pregnancy is not incurable. During pregnancy, you should keep a good mood, pay attention to personal hygiene, eat more light food, and have a reasonable and regular lifestyle, which will greatly reduce the smell of body odor.
